GCC Secretary-General Jassem Al-Budaiwi expressed sympathy with the United State over the victims of the tornadoes that wreaked havoc on parts of the southern and midwestern states in the recent days.
In a brief statement on Monday, he offered condolences to the US government and people as well as the families of dozens of victims.
Al-Budaiwi wished the wounded people a quick recovery.
At least 20 people were killed when a slew of tornadoes struck in the states of Indiana, Iowa, Illinois, Arkansas, Tennessee, Mississippi, Delaware and Alabama over the weekend, according to the US Weather Channel.
